The Public Is Invited To Attend Our Second Annual Fall Festival

The Gardens of Southeastern North Carolina is a non-profit company dedicated to improving lives, cultivating inspiration, offering a variety of experiences, creating jobs, and generating income for the community.


The Gardens of Southeastern North Carolina is thrilled to invite you to our much-anticipated second annual Fall Festival on October 14th, 2023! This exciting event promises a day filled with family-friendly activities, shopping, and ample opportunities to explore our beautiful gardens. The festivities will kick off at 10:00 a.m., and we are delighted to announce that admission is FREE to the public! Bring your friends and family for a day of unforgettable experiences.

There will be many things to enjoy at this year’s Fall Festival! Hop aboard our covered wagon and embark on a delightful tour through our Woodlands or indulge in some retail therapy at The Garden Center at Johnson Nursery. Explore a vast array of mums, flowers, shrubs, trees, and more, all available for purchase. In addition, support locally-owned businesses featuring candle makers, home decor, wreaths, flower arrangements, and other unique offerings. Take a leisurely walk through the picturesque grounds at The Gardens of Southeastern North Carolina and embark on a journey of discovery. Use our QR codes with your smartphone to learn more about the plants, flowers, trees, and shrubs in our landscape. This interactive experience will offer valuable insights into the diverse flora that graces our gardens.

When it’s time to grab a bite and a drink, head over to the Event Tent where you can treat yourself to a refreshing cold beer, glass of wine, or soda and get your freshly made-to-order pizza from one of our brick-fired ovens. You can also shop a variety of food and drink vendors!
